Fenwick Relay hot-reloads its configuration by watching the signed config bundle and applying changes without a restart. Each reload validates the bundle signature, checks a monotonic version counter to reject rollbacks, and applies changes atomically under a read-write lock. Reloads are rate-limited to prevent a compromised publisher from thrashing the service, and a debounce window coalesces rapid successive writes. Failed validations leave the prior config active and emit an audit event. The relevant tuning constants are listed below.

constants for yaduf-fahag:
BUDGETS = {
    "kelix": 528,
    "briwyn": 734,
}

Welcome to Varnelle Systems. Before your first visit to our cage at the Kestrel Hollow data centre, please read this section fully. You must sign in at the facility's front desk, present photo ID, and wait for the duty engineer to escort you to Hall C. Inside the cage, keep both doors closed behind you and never prop them open, even briefly. Tailgating is grounds for immediate removal from the access list. To pass the inner turnstile, enter the code shown below.

door code, tajof-kageg: bdg-QVDCE-3

## Relaychat Environments

Three envs: dev, staging, prod. The websocket reconnect bug (dropped frames after idle >90s) reproduces only in staging, where the load balancer idle timeout differs from prod. Tomas patched the client backoff to jitter between 2–8s; fix is merged but not yet promoted past staging. Prod still runs the old backoff, so expect occasional reconnect storms until Thursday's release. Do not hand-edit staging timeouts — they were aligned to prod last week. Current staging values are below.

settings of fahof-kahog:
[silmir]
team = briath
access_code = ac_d0ec06
owner = tamix.sorion
host = silmir.merlaqcloud.example
port = 5672
peer = fraeth.qirvanforge.corp
salt = 30070d31
pin = 9811